Breaking the fast by eating instant noodles is not religiously prohibited. However, from a health perspective, there are several things you need to consider before consuming it. Photo/Istock Photo
Although instant noodle can be a practical and fast option for iftar , it is recommended not to consume it too often or as the main meal when breaking the fast. It is best to choose foods that are more nutritionally balanced to support health during the fasting month.
“Breaking the fast by eating instant noodles? Is that okay? Yes, that’s fine. But it’s best to just break the fast. Don’t do it at dawn, especially during broad daylight,” said doctor and health content creator Dr. Nadia Alaydrus, quoted from her personal TikTok account. , @nadialaydrus, Tuesday (12/3/2024).
Instant noodles are generally low in fiber and essential nutrients compared to other healthier foods. Consuming instant noodles too often can cause nutritional deficiencies and long-term health problems.
For this reason, Dr. Nadia also gave several tips for consuming instant noodles when breaking the fast so that they are not only delicious and filling, but also healthy for the body. One of them is by adding protein as a topping.
“There are several tips for consuming instant noodles during the fasting month. It is better to choose instant noodles with soup rather than fried ones,” he explained.
“Then add animal protein such as eggs, chicken, fish. Vegetable protein such as tofu, tempeh, red beans, edamame,” he continued.
On the other hand, instant noodles often contain high levels of salt and trans fat. This content can increase the risk of heart disease, hypertension or high blood pressure, and obesity if consumed in excess.
